Vue.js は、Web アプリケーションで動的でインタラクティブなユーザー インターフェイスを構築するために使用されるオープンソースの JavaScript フレームワークです。 Vue.js は軽量で使いやすい設計のため、単一ページのアプリケーションや複雑なユーザー インターフェイスを開発するための一般的な選択肢となっています。
Vue.js はこの MVVM(Model-View-ViewModel) パターンを利用してデータを管理し、表示します。 JavaScript の柔軟性とコンポーネントの再利用性を組み合わせて、動的で柔軟なユーザー インターフェイスを作成します。
Vue.js の主な機能には次のようなものがあります。
-
軽量な構文: Vue.js は簡潔で理解しやすい構文を使用しているため、コンポーネントの構築、状態の管理、DOM との対話が簡単に行えます。
-
双方向データ バインディング: Vue.js は双方向データ バインディングを提供し、コンポーネントとユーザー インターフェイス間のデータの自動同期を可能にします。
-
コンポーネントの再利用性: Vue.js を使用すると、独立した再利用可能なコンポーネントを作成できるため、アプリケーション開発のモジュール性と効率が向上します。
-
柔軟なユーザー インターフェイス システム: Vue.js を使用すると、ディレクティブ、フィルター、トランジション効果を備えた柔軟なユーザー インターフェイスを構築できます。
-
強力な開発コミュニティ: Vue.js には活発な開発コミュニティと豊富なドキュメントがあり、アプリケーション開発のためのサポートやリソースを簡単に見つけることができます。
Vue.js を使用すると、強力でインタラクティブな Web アプリケーションを簡単かつ効率的に構築できます。 Web プロジェクトにおけるユーザー インターフェイス開発とデータ管理に柔軟で最適化されたアプローチを提供します。